Description from the manager
The fabulous Keawakapu Beach is just a short 10 minute stroll from the Palms at Wailea. This beach is world famous for its great snorkeling and long walking beach. The Palms at Wailea is a gorgeous property; lush with tropical landscaping. There is a large pool and hot tub that is perfect for sunbathing and has a magnificent view of the ocean from the pool area. We are pleased that our properties at the Palms at Wailea have been chosen to be featured in the number 1 selling book "Maui Revealed" and their website. These properties were chosen because of their superior quality and great rates!

This property is located in the upscale Wailea area and within close driving distance to a variety of beaches, Kihei, and Wailea. The property itself was spacious and the Lanai was fantastic; large, well furnished, with a nice view of the water. The interior however was in need of some care. Kitchen cupboards were dated and mis-aligned, window blinds were dated and in need of repair (the kitchen blinds came down on my wife), sliding window doors and screens were difficult to open/close - in fact the screen came off it's tracks. Also carpet in a warm area like Hawaii is sub-optimal - at least for us. That said, the condo was well stocked with kitchen and beach supplies, was spacious, and well priced.
One note on the booking I'd like to make. Read your contract closely! The contract states deposit with payment in full due within 30 days. It's up to you to remember to send in your check. So long as you do that you're good. Don't expect an email or any contact from the agent. I fortunately checked with the agent a couple weeks before arriving to assure my visit would go smoothly and she at that time reminded me of the contract (which I mistakenly had not read completely). I travel at least 6-8 times a year and have never seen a contract like this and furthermore, have never had a situation where the booking company didn't get in touch with me for a payment due. Had I not checked in I'm guessing I wouldn't have had a place to stay. I was a bit shocked by the lack of attention paid by the agency. But, as I said, in their defense, the contract was clear. Just be sure to follow the rules! -
